It's an HP machine I got before I started building computers. The board is simply called a "NARRA3" made by ASUS. I have never found much information except on the HP site. The BIOS is sickening. It just has a few simple settings and a lot of stuff "greyed out" I'm sure there's a hot key to unlock features. However the BIOS IS showing the correct CPU and the correct L3 cache. The temps are good and I have cleaned and replaced the thermal compound.

Also, this IS a Phenom 8400. It had some problem and was quickly discontinued and replaced with the 8450 (as far as I know)
Maybe this has something to do with my little problem
